"Few miners have timed their move from explorer to production better than Integra.
Big institutions have been slow to catch on to its story.
Investors will be encouraged by the sight of renowned gold bug Baker Steel Capital Managers popping up on the share register as a major shareholer. The fund has quietly added to its sunstantial stake over the past few months and currently holds about 8.7 percent.
Integra will focus on stabilising the Salt Creek processing facility into steady state production of 90,000 ounces per annum for the first 15 months on an open pithead grade of 3.6 grams a tonne of gold.
A 20 percent upward revision of initial production has supported an increased forecast of $7million in operating profit in the first year of production.
The company's exploration programs has enabled the discovery of the Majestic prospect 22 kilomotres from the Salt Creek gold process facility.
Discovery of shallow and high grades at Majestic - a JV with Newcrest - has boosted the potential for open pit production.
Integra has a global mineral resoruces estimate of 20 million tonnes of 2.7 grams a tonne of gold for a contained 1.8 million ounces and intends to revise the global mineral resources estimate near the end of the calendar year."
